== Early life == André Pham was born on July 4, 1993 in Montreal, Quebec, Canada, one of six children. Raised in a religious household, she frequently found solace in Christina Aguilera's song "Beautiful". At a young age, her parents divorced and she and her siblings were raised by their mother, who worked three jobs to support the family while living in public housing. Pham frequently wore her mother's clothing, shoes and accessories, leading to a passion for fashion. She would later attend fashion school and cites her mother as one of her main inspirations.<ref name="draglicious"/><ref>{{cite web|url=https://www.spilltheteamag.com/online-content/2021/11/6/interview-suki-doll-sfjxc |title=Exclusive Interview - Suki Doll |website=spilltheteamag.com |publisher=Spill the Tea Magazine |access-date=July 17, 2025}}</ref> Pham worked as a designer in the fashion industry for a decade before turning to pursuing drag full-time after appearing on ''Drag Race''.<ref name="draglicious"/>
== Career == Pham began doing drag as Leila Doll in 2013 after her then-boyfriend, a drag queen, did her makeup for the first time.<ref name="draglicious"/><ref name="enmode">{{cite web|url=https://enmodedrag.com/2020/09/02/suki-doll/ |title=Suki Doll |language=fr |website=nobelprize.org |publisher=En Mode Drag |access-date=July 17, 2025}}</ref> She first began appearing publicly as a "shooter drag", a drag queen who sells alcoholic drinks to patrons.<ref name="now">{{cite web|url=https://nowtoronto.com/movies/suki-doll-finds-double-happiness-on-canadas-drag-race-as-sandra-oh/ |title=Suki Doll finds double happiness on Canada's Drag Race as Sandra Oh |website=nowtoronto.com |publisher=Now |access-date=July 17, 2025}}</ref> She competed for the title of Miss Sky in 2013 before temporarily retiring until 2017, when she competed in ''Drag-moi'' at Cabaret Mado.<ref name="enmode"/>
Pham competed as Suki Doll on season 2 of ''Canada's Drag Race''. Her stage name translates to "the loved one" in homage to her mother, who "taught her love and its limitless boundary".<ref>{{cite web|url=https://www.visiondrag.ca/sukidoll |title=About Suki Doll |website=visiondrag.ca |publisher=Vision Drag |access-date=July 17, 2025}}</ref> Her runways paid homage to designer Azzedine Alaïa and actress Sandra Oh.<ref name="now"/> She impersonated Yoko Ono for the Snatch Game challenge.<ref name=":0">{{Cite web |last=Ritchie |first=Kevin |date=2021-11-06 |title=Suki Doll finds double happiness on Canada's Drag Race as Sandra Oh |url=https://nowtoronto.com/movies/suki-doll-finds-double-happiness-on-canadas-drag-race-as-sandra-oh/ |access-date=2023-09-28 |website=NOW Toronto |language=en-US |archive-date=2023-05-29 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20230529112321/https://nowtoronto.com/movies/suki-doll-finds-double-happiness-on-canadas-drag-race-as-sandra-oh/ |url-status=live }}</ref> Suki was later crowned Miss Congeniality by her castmates.<ref>{{cite web|url=https://www.pinkmafiapro.com/suki-doll |title=Suki Doll |website=pinkmafiapro.com |publisher=Pink Mafia |access-date=July 17, 2025}}</ref> Following the show, Suki Doll toured with her fellow cast members.<ref>{{Cite web |date=2022-01-18 |title=Second season of Canada's Drag Race ending tour in Victoria |url=https://www.vicnews.com/entertainment/second-season-of-canadas-drag-race-ending-tour-in-victoria-95586 |access-date=2023-09-28 |website=Victoria News |language=en |archive-date=2023-09-08 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20230908021029/https://www.vicnews.com/entertainment/second-season-of-canadas-drag-race-ending-tour-in-victoria-95586 |url-status=live }}</ref> She also participated in the Courage Across Canada tour with ''Canada's Drag Race'' contestants Eve 6000, Icesis Couture, Kimmy Couture, Kimora Amour, and Océane Aqua-Black.<ref>{{Cite web |last=Green |first=Arthur C. |date=2023-02-02 |title=EPS says drag queen show optional for students |url=https://www.westernstandard.news/alberta/eps-says-drag-queen-show-optional-for-students/article_62f45c6e-a337-11ed-9bc2-7bce07d7d28b.html |access-date=2023-09-28 |website=Western Standard |language=en |archive-date=2023-02-08 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20230208174004/https://www.westernstandard.news/alberta/eps-says-drag-queen-show-optional-for-students/article_62f45c6e-a337-11ed-9bc2-7bce07d7d28b.html |url-status=live }}</ref>
Russ Marin of ''Xtra Magazine'' has described Suki Doll as "one of very few drag performers of Asian descent working regularly" in Quebec.<ref>{{Cite web |date=2021-11-08 |title='Canada's Drag Race' Season 2: After the Sashay with Suki Doll {{!}} Xtra Magazine |url=https://xtramagazine.com/video/canadas-drag-race-season-2-after-the-sashay-with-suki-doll-212078 |access-date=2023-09-28 |language=en-CA |archive-date=2021-11-08 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20211108222711/https://xtramagazine.com/video/canadas-drag-race-season-2-after-the-sashay-with-suki-doll-212078 |url-status=live }}</ref> She has also performed in Toronto's Queens of Dim Sum event, which highlights Asian and Pacific Islander drag artists.<ref>{{Cite web |last=Feinstein |first=Clarrie |date=2022-11-10 |title=Toronto's Asian drag artists feel left out of mainstream queer culture. A brunch series aims to change that |url=https://www.thestar.com/news/gta/toronto-s-asian-drag-artists-feel-left-out-of-mainstream-queer-culture-a-brunch-series/article_b3017368-0f5a-57d0-a4c9-d12303ad62d5.html |access-date=2023-09-28 |website=Toronto Star |language=en |archive-date=2023-09-28 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20230928165615/https://www.thestar.com/news/gta/toronto-s-asian-drag-artists-feel-left-out-of-mainstream-queer-culture-a-brunch-series/article_b3017368-0f5a-57d0-a4c9-d12303ad62d5.html |url-status=live }}</ref>
Following her run on season 2 she has continued working as a designer having created outfits worn by Icesis Couture and by Brooke Lynn Hytes on later seasons of Canada's Drag Race.<ref>{{Cite web |last=Turner |first=Christopher |date=2024-03-04 |title=Spring 2024 Cover Story: Canada's Reigning Queens |url=https://inmagazine.ca/2024/03/spring-2024-cover-story-canadas-reigning-queens/ |access-date=2024-07-11 |website=IN Magazine |language=en}}</ref> She has furthermore created looks for Nicky Doll (''Drag Race France''), Rita Baga (''Drag Race Belgique''), Miss Fiercalicious (''Canada's Drag Race: Canada vs. the World'') and Pythia (''RuPaul's Drag Race Global All Stars'').<ref>{{cite web|url=https://inmagazine.ca/2025/07/canadas-suki-doll-to-compete-in-new-slaysian-royale-spinoff-of-drag-race/ |title=Canada's Suki Doll To Compete In New Slaysian Royale Spinoff Of 'Drag Race' |last=Petar |first=Stephen |website=inmagazine.ca |publisher=IN Magazine |access-date=July 17, 2025}}</ref>
In 2025, Suki was announced to compete on the inaugural season of ''Drag Race Philippines: Slaysian Royale'',<ref>{{cite news |last=Fernando |first=Jefferson |title=''Drag Race Philippines'' returns with ''Slaysian Royale'' all-star showdown |url=https://tribune.net.ph/2025/07/16/drag-race-phl-returns-with-slaysian-royale-all-star-showdown |date=July 15, 2025 |access-date=July 16, 2025 |newspaper=Daily Tribune }}</ref> ending her run as Miss Congee-niality (Congeniality) and one of the Top 4 finalists with Arizona Brandy.<ref>{{Cite web |last=Odtohan |first=Marilag |date=2025-10-16 |title=Brigiding wins inaugural season of 'Drag Race Philippines: Slaysian Royale' |url=https://www.abs-cbn.com/entertainment/showbiz/movies-series/2025/10/15/brigiding-wins-inaugural-season-of-drag-race-philippines-slaysian-royale-032 |url-status=live |access-date=2026-01-03 |website=ABS-CBN News}}</ref>
== Personal life == Pham is from Montreal.<ref name=":0" /> She is of Chinese, Cambodian and Vietnamese descent.<ref>{{Cite web|url=https://xtramagazine.com/video/canadas-drag-race-season-2-after-the-sashay-with-suki-doll-212078|title='Canada's Drag Race' Season 2: After the Sashay with Suki Doll | Xtra Magazine|date=November 8, 2021}}</ref> Her main fashion inspirations are Azzedine Alaïa and Guo Pei.<ref name="now"/><ref name="enmode"/>
